Re: Using floor jack and jack stands

Jack it in front at the central jacking point. Put the stands under the factory jack points for a LIFT, not for the trunk jack. Those points are very strong.
The rear is more of an issue. You have to jack at the outside (rocker) jack point. Put a block of wood (or one with a slot, or one on each side of the rocker jack point) and take it up; then put the stand under the frame point where the rear axle/suspension pivot attaches.
